Zasavje Region Needs Entirely New Infrastructure
Ljubljana, 10 October - The region of Zasavje, central Slovenia, is due to recieve SIT 800m (EUR 3.39m) of state funds this year to restructure its industry, as the coal mine Hrastnik-Trbovlje is being closed down gradually, Regional Development Minister Zdenka Kovac told Friday's news conference.
